“Typically, hepatitis A and hepatitis E spread through contact with food or water contaminated with the stool of an infected person. Eating undercooked pork, deer, or shellfish can also cause people to get hepatitis E. Hepatitis B, hepatitis C, and hepatitis D spread by contact with the blood of an infected individual. Hepatitis B and D may also spread by contact with other body fluids, which may happen in many ways, including sharing injection needles and having sex without protection. Hepatitis A and E viruses usually only cause infections that are acute or short-term. The body will fight off the infection in an acute infection and the virus is gone. Hepatitis B, C, and D viruses can lead to an infection that are both acute and chronic or long-lasting. Chronic hepatitis can lead to complications including cirrhosis, liver failure and cancer of the liver,” states Dr Rai in the informative video on Viral Hepatitis.
